在开发Web应用时,使用外部浏览器调试和运行项目可以带来更流畅的用户体验。NetBeans IDE作为一款功能强大的集成开发环境(IDE),虽然内置了浏览器支持,但有时开发者可能希望直接使用自己常用的外部浏览器来运行项目。本文将详细介绍如何在NetBeans IDE中配置并实现这一需求。
1. 确定目标浏览器
首先,你需要明确自己希望使用的外部浏览器类型,例如Chrome、Firefox或Edge等。确保该浏览器已经安装在你的计算机上,并且版本兼容性良好。
2. 配置浏览器路径
在NetBeans中,需要手动添加外部浏览器的路径以便IDE能够调用它:
- 打开NetBeans IDE。
- 点击顶部菜单栏中的 `工具` -> `选项`。
- 在弹出的选项窗口中选择左侧导航栏中的 `通用` -> `Web浏览器`。
- 点击右侧的 `添加` 按钮。
- 在弹出的对话框中输入浏览器的可执行文件路径。例如:
- 对于Windows系统:`C:\Program Files (x86)\Google\Chrome\Application\chrome.exe`
- 对于macOS系统:`/Applications/Google Chrome.app/Contents/MacOS/Google Chrome`
- 对于Linux系统:`/usr/bin/google-chrome`
3. 设置默认浏览器
完成路径添加后,还需要将新添加的浏览器设置为默认浏览器:
- 在上述选项窗口中,勾选刚刚添加的浏览器条目。
- 如果有多个浏览器选项,可以根据需要调整其优先级。
4. 测试配置是否成功
为了验证配置是否正确,可以尝试运行一个简单的Web项目:
- 创建一个新的Web项目(如果尚未创建)。
- 右键点击项目名称,在弹出的菜单中选择 `属性`。
- 在属性窗口中找到 `运行` 部分,确认 `启动页面` 和 `目标浏览器` 已经正确设置。
- 点击 `运行` 按钮,检查是否能够正常打开指定的外部浏览器并加载项目页面。
5. 高级技巧:动态参数传递
如果你需要向浏览器传递特定的参数(如无痕模式、隐身模式等),可以在浏览器路径后面添加相应的命令行参数。例如:
- Chrome: `"C:\Program Files (x86)\Google\Chrome\Application\chrome.exe" --incognito`
- Firefox: `"C:\Program Files\Mozilla Firefox\firefox.exe" -private-window`
通过这种方式,你可以进一步优化调试体验。
总结
通过以上步骤,你就可以轻松地在NetBeans IDE中配置并使用外部浏览器运行Web项目了。这种方法不仅提高了开发效率,还增强了项目的灵活性和兼容性。希望本文对你有所帮助!如果在操作过程中遇到任何问题,欢迎随时查阅NetBeans官方文档或寻求社区支持。